Who is Stephen Gillett?

Stephen Gillett is a technology and business leader. Gillett accepted a position as Executive Vice President and Chief Operating Officer at Symantec in December 20, 2012, leaving behind his position as President Best Buy Digital and Executive Vice President Global Business Services at Best Buy in greater Minneapolis, MN. Gillett is the former Chief Information Officer, Executive Vice President of Digital Ventures at Starbucks Coffee Company in Seattle, WA and was hired by Howard Schultz as part of the transformation leadership team in 2008. Gillett previously held executive positions at Corbis, Yahoo and CNET. He currently lives and works in the Silicon Valley.

Gillett was born in Panorama City, CA and grew up in Eugene, Oregon. He is of Lebanese descent: his father being from Tripoli, Lebanon. He was a member of the University of Oregon Football team in the late 1990s and attended the 1996 Cotton Bowl Classic.

As of January 2009, Gillett was considered amongst the youngest of the C-Level executives in the Fortune 500.

In 2005, Gillett was featured on HGTV Curb Appeal in San Francisco.

Gillett is a long-time MMORPG guild leader most recently in World of Warcraft.

In 2006, Gillett was recognized as an innovative Guild Master in World of Warcraft by Wired You Play World of Warcraft? You're Hired!
